There are five basic categories of reflexive verbs: routines, motion, emotions, reciprocals, and verbs that are always reflexive. Present simple, Yo me despierto - I wake up Tu te despiertas - You wake up El se despierta - He wakes up Present Progressive (Yo ) me estoy despertando - (Tu ) te estas despertando (El ) se esta despertando As Sulizhen and Ans-Fi told you , you only conjugate the auxiliary, that happens in all the progressive tense. The Royal Spanish Academy defines the gerund in Spanish like this: An invariable form of the verb that ends in “-ando” in the first conjugation (amando, saltando) and “-iendo (or -yendo)” in the second and third conjugation (comiendo, leyendo, viviendo). Pienso dormirme. practice conjugating reflexive verbs in the present tense: lavarse: to wash up 1) move se to the front: se lavar 2) conjugate lavar like a regular –ar verb: yo se lavo 3) change “se” to correct reflexive pronoun for person: yo me lavo. To say that something is happening right now, use the present tense forms of estar + the present participle (-ando or -iendo) This is the tense with a form of the word "to be" and the gerund, or -ing form of a verb ("I'm eating," "He's swimming," etc.).
